/*
* Misc. USER functions
*
* Copyright 1993 Robert J. Amstadt
* 1996 Alex Korobka
*/
#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include "windows.h"
#include "resource.h"
#include "heap.h"
#include "gdi.h"
#include "user.h"
#include "task.h"
#include "queue.h"
#include "win.h"
#include "clipboard.h"
#include "hook.h"
#include "debug.h"
#include "toolhelp.h"
#include "message.h"
#include "shell.h"
WORD USER_HeapSel = 0;
extern BOOL32 MENU_PatchResidentPopup( HQUEUE16, WND* );
extern void QUEUE_FlushMessages(HQUEUE16);
/***********************************************************************
* GetFreeSystemResources (USER.284)
*/
WORD WINAPI GetFreeSystemResources( WORD resType )
{
int userPercent, gdiPercent;
switch(resType)
{
case GFSR_USERRESOURCES:
userPercent = (int)LOCAL_CountFree( USER_HeapSel ) * 100 /
LOCAL_HeapSize( USER_HeapSel );
gdiPercent = 100;
break;
case GFSR_GDIRESOURCES:
gdiPercent = (int)LOCAL_CountFree( GDI_HeapSel ) * 100 /
LOCAL_HeapSize( GDI_HeapSel );
userPercent = 100;
break;
case GFSR_SYSTEMRESOURCES:
userPercent = (int)LOCAL_CountFree( USER_HeapSel ) * 100 /
LOCAL_HeapSize( USER_HeapSel );
gdiPercent = (int)LOCAL_CountFree( GDI_HeapSel ) * 100 /
LOCAL_HeapSize( GDI_HeapSel );
break;
default:
return 0;
}
return (WORD)MIN( userPercent, gdiPercent );
}
/***********************************************************************
* SystemHeapInfo (TOOLHELP.71)
*/
BOOL16 WINAPI SystemHeapInfo( SYSHEAPINFO *pHeapInfo )
{
pHeapInfo->wUserFreePercent = GetFreeSystemResources( GFSR_USERRESOURCES );
pHeapInfo->wGDIFreePercent = GetFreeSystemResources( GFSR_GDIRESOURCES );
pHeapInfo->hUserSegment = USER_HeapSel;
pHeapInfo->hGDISegment = GDI_HeapSel;
return TRUE;
}
/***********************************************************************
* TimerCount (TOOLHELP.80)
*/
BOOL16 WINAPI TimerCount( TIMERINFO *pTimerInfo )
{
/* FIXME
* In standard mode, dwmsSinceStart = dwmsThisVM
*
* I tested this, under Windows in enhanced mode, and
* if you never switch VM (ie start/stop DOS) these
* values should be the same as well.
*
* Also, Wine should adjust for the hardware timer
* to reduce the amount of error to ~1ms.
* I can't be bothered, can you?
*/
pTimerInfo->dwmsSinceStart = pTimerInfo->dwmsThisVM = GetTickCount();
return TRUE;
}
static RESOURCEHANDLER16 __r16loader = NULL;
/**********************************************************************
* USER_CallDefaultRsrcHandler
*
* Called by the LoadDIBIcon/CursorHandler().
*/
HGLOBAL16 USER_CallDefaultRsrcHandler( HGLOBAL16 hMemObj, HMODULE16 hModule, HRSRC16 hRsrc )
{
return __r16loader( hMemObj, hModule, hRsrc );
}
/**********************************************************************
* USER_InstallRsrcHandler
*/
static void USER_InstallRsrcHandler( HINSTANCE16 hInstance )
{
FARPROC16 proc;
/* SetResourceHandler() returns previous function which is set
* when a module's resource table is loaded. */
proc = SetResourceHandler( hInstance, RT_ICON, (FARPROC32)LoadDIBIconHandler );
if(!__r16loader )
__r16loader = (RESOURCEHANDLER16)proc;
proc = SetResourceHandler( hInstance, RT_CURSOR, (FARPROC32)LoadDIBCursorHandler );
if(!__r16loader )
__r16loader = (RESOURCEHANDLER16)proc;
}
/**********************************************************************
* InitApp (USER.5)
*/
INT16 WINAPI InitApp( HINSTANCE16 hInstance )
{
int queueSize;
/* InitTask() calls LibMain()'s of implicitly loaded DLLs
* prior to InitApp() so there is no clean way to do
* SetTaskSignalHandler() in time. So, broken Windows bypasses
* a pTask->userhandler on startup and simply calls a global
* function pointer to the default USER signal handler.
*/
USER_InstallRsrcHandler( hInstance );
/* Create task message queue */
queueSize = GetProfileInt32A( "windows", "DefaultQueueSize", 8 );
if (!SetMessageQueue32( queueSize )) return 0;
return 1;
}
/**********************************************************************
* USER_ModuleUnload
*/
static void USER_ModuleUnload( HMODULE16 hModule )
{
HOOK_FreeModuleHooks( hModule );
CLASS_FreeModuleClasses( hModule );
}
/**********************************************************************
* USER_AppExit
*/
static void USER_AppExit( HTASK16 hTask, HINSTANCE16 hInstance, HQUEUE16 hQueue )
{
/* FIXME: empty clipboard if needed, maybe destroy menus (Windows
* only complains about them but does nothing);
*/
WND* desktop = WIN_GetDesktop();
/* Patch desktop window */
if( desktop->hmemTaskQ == hQueue )
desktop->hmemTaskQ = GetTaskQueue(TASK_GetNextTask(hTask));
/* Patch resident popup menu window */
MENU_PatchResidentPopup( hQueue, NULL );
TIMER_RemoveQueueTimers( hQueue );
QUEUE_FlushMessages( hQueue );
HOOK_FreeQueueHooks( hQueue );
QUEUE_SetExitingQueue( hQueue );
WIN_ResetQueueWindows( desktop, hQueue, (HQUEUE16)0);
CLIPBOARD_ResetLock( hQueue, 0 );
QUEUE_SetExitingQueue( 0 );
/* Free the message queue */
QUEUE_DeleteMsgQueue( hQueue );
/* ModuleUnload() in "Internals" */
hInstance = GetExePtr( hInstance );
if( GetModuleUsage( hInstance ) <= 1 )
USER_ModuleUnload( hInstance );
}
/***********************************************************************
* USER_ExitWindows
*
* Clean-up everything and exit the Wine process.
* This is the back-end of ExitWindows(), called when all windows
* have agreed to be terminated.
*/
void USER_ExitWindows(void)
{
/* Do the clean-up stuff */
WriteOutProfiles();
SHELL_SaveRegistry();
exit(0);
}
/***********************************************************************
* USER_SignalProc (USER.314)
*/
void WINAPI USER_SignalProc( HANDLE16 hTaskOrModule, UINT16 uCode,
UINT16 uExitFn, HINSTANCE16 hInstance,
HQUEUE16 hQueue )
{
switch( uCode )
{
case USIG_GPF:
case USIG_TERMINATION:
USER_AppExit( hTaskOrModule, hInstance, hQueue ); /* task */
break;
case USIG_DLL_LOAD:
USER_InstallRsrcHandler( hTaskOrModule ); /* module */
break;
case USIG_DLL_UNLOAD:
USER_ModuleUnload( hTaskOrModule ); /* module */
break;
default:
fprintf(stderr,"Unimplemented USER signal: %i\n", (int)uCode );
}
}
/***********************************************************************
* ExitWindows16 (USER.7)
*/
BOOL16 WINAPI ExitWindows16( DWORD dwReturnCode, UINT16 wReserved )
{
return ExitWindowsEx( EWX_LOGOFF, 0xffffffff );
}
/***********************************************************************
* ExitWindowsExec16 (USER.246)
*/
BOOL16 WINAPI ExitWindowsExec16( LPCSTR lpszExe, LPCSTR lpszParams )
{
fprintf(stdnimp, "ExitWindowsExec() : Should run the following in DOS-mode :\n\t\"%s %s\"\n",
lpszExe, lpszParams);
return ExitWindowsEx( EWX_LOGOFF, 0xffffffff );
}
/***********************************************************************
* ExitWindowsEx (USER32.195)
*/
BOOL32 WINAPI ExitWindowsEx( UINT32 flags, DWORD reserved )
{
int i;
BOOL32 result;
WND **list, **ppWnd;
/* We have to build a list of all windows first, as in EnumWindows */
if (!(list = WIN_BuildWinArray( WIN_GetDesktop(), 0, NULL ))) return FALSE;
/* Send a WM_QUERYENDSESSION message to every window */
for (ppWnd = list, i = 0; *ppWnd; ppWnd++, i++)
{
/* Make sure that the window still exists */
if (!IsWindow32( (*ppWnd)->hwndSelf )) continue;
if (!SendMessage16( (*ppWnd)->hwndSelf, WM_QUERYENDSESSION, 0, 0 ))
break;
}
result = !(*ppWnd);
/* Now notify all windows that got a WM_QUERYENDSESSION of the result */
for (ppWnd = list; i > 0; i--, ppWnd++)
{
if (!IsWindow32( (*ppWnd)->hwndSelf )) continue;
SendMessage16( (*ppWnd)->hwndSelf, WM_ENDSESSION, result, 0 );
}
HeapFree( SystemHeap, 0, list );
if (result) USER_ExitWindows();
return FALSE;
}
/***********************************************************************
* SetEventHook (USER.321)
*
* Used by Turbo Debugger for Windows
*/
FARPROC16 SetEventHook(FARPROC16 lpfnEventHook)
{
fprintf(stderr, "SetEventHook(lpfnEventHook = %08x): stub !\n", (UINT32)lpfnEventHook);
return NULL;
}
